#66b066 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#66b066 is composed of 40% red, 69% green and 40%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42% cyan, 0% magenta, 42% yellow and 31% black. It has a hue angle of 120 degrees, a saturation of 31.9% and a lightness of 54.5%. #66b066 color hex could be obtained by blending #ccffcc with #006100.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

#66b066 color description : Mostly desaturated dark lime green.

#66b066 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#66b066 has RGB values of R:102, G:176, B:102 and CMYK values of C:0.42, M:0, Y:0.42,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 6729830.

Shades and Tints of #66b066

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010201 is the darkest color, while #f4f9f4 is the lightest one.
